Abstract
A sensor unit includes a plurality of sensors configured to detect a toner image carried on an image bearing member, a duct including a suction portion, and a plurality of branch duct portions. The branch duct portions each includes a discharging portion having a discharge opening. At least one of the branch duct portions includes a first path for discharging air in a direction, and a second path connected with the first path at a downstream position to discharge the air in the direction. The sensor unit further includes a guide portion provided in the second path and extended crossing with an extension of one of inner walls of the first path, the guide portion being capable of branching the air in the second path toward the discharge opening.
